Q: Is 40,463,082 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 40,463,082 is not a prime number.

Why is 40,463,082 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 40463082 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 9 11 18 22 33 66 99 198 204,359 408,718 613,077 1,226,154 1,839,231 2,247,949 3,678,462 4,495,898 6,743,847 13,487,694 20,231,541 and 40,463,082, with no remainder.

Since 40,463,082 cannot be divided by just 1 and 40,463,082, it is not a prime number.
